Meditation feeling more like the Limitless pill rather than calm spiritual enlightenment. Anyone relate? by awakejsl85 in Meditation

[–]awakejsl85[S] 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Its extremely simple. Concentration on the breath and constantly returning your attention to the breath if your mind wanders off. What I do is count my breaths and try to reach a number (sometimes 25...sometimes 100). Deep breaths though.
